UL and ETL Certification Details

UL Class 350 means the safe interior stays below 350 degrees Fahrenheit during the rated fire exposure. Since paper chars at around 451 degrees, this rating provides a meaningful safety margin. The 1-hour duration means the safe can maintain that interior temperature for a full hour of external fire exposure.

ETL verification for water resistance is a separate test conducted by Intertek. The safe is submerged and monitored for leaks over a 24-hour period. Both certifications together give you verified protection against the two biggest threats during a house fire.

Lock Reliability Over Time

Mechanical dial locks have been used in safes for over a century because they work. There are no electronic components to fail, no batteries to die, and no circuits that heat can destroy. The trade-off is that dialing a combination takes longer than pressing a keypad button.

I recommend testing the combination monthly to keep the mechanism familiar. The lock requires precise dialing, so practicing prevents fumbling during an actual emergency when you need access quickly.

Drop Test and Durability

The ETL verified 15-foot drop test simulates what happens when a safe falls through burning floor joists during a structural fire. The safe is heated to fire temperatures, then dropped from 15 feet while still hot. To pass, the interior must remain intact and the door must stay sealed.

This is a critical test that most safe manufacturers skip entirely. If your home has multiple floors, a safe on an upper level could fall during a fire. The drop test rating means the SFW123BTC is engineered to survive that scenario.

How to Choose the Best Fireproof Safe for Your Home?

Choosing the right fireproof safe comes down to understanding fire ratings, water protection, lock types, and how much space you actually need. Our team broke down each factor based on what we learned during testing and what forum users on Reddit’s r/Safes and r/homedefense consistently highlight as decision drivers.

Fire Rating Explained: UL Class 350 and Beyond

UL Class 350 is the rating you want to see on any fireproof safe. It means the interior temperature stays below 350 degrees Fahrenheit during the rated fire exposure period. Since paper burns at approximately 451 degrees, this rating provides a safety margin for document protection.

Fire ratings come in durations: 30 minutes, 1 hour, and 2 hours. A 1-hour rating means the safe maintains its interior temperature protection for a full hour of external fire at 1700 degrees Fahrenheit. Longer ratings cost more but provide better protection in prolonged fires.

Forum users on r/Safes consistently recommend looking for UL or ETL certification rather than manufacturer claims. A safe that says “fire resistant” without a certified rating may offer minimal actual protection. The certification labels are your assurance that independent testing was conducted.

Waterproof vs Water Resistant: The Critical Difference

This distinction matters more than most people realize. Waterproof means the safe can survive submersion in water for a specified depth and duration, typically verified by ETL testing. Water resistant means the safe can handle splashes or humidity but will not survive being submerged.

During a house fire, firefighters use thousands of gallons of water. Your safe may sit in standing water for hours. Reddit users on r/TwoXPreppers frequently share stories of fireproof safes that protected contents from heat but let water destroy everything inside. If your safe is not waterproof, store documents in a waterproof bag within the safe.

Lock Type Comparison: Which Is Right for You

Dial combination locks are the most reliable over time because they have no electronic components. They work without batteries, survive fire exposure better than electronics, and have been proven over decades of use. The trade-off is slower access and the need to remember a precise combination.

Digital keypad locks offer faster access and easier code changes. They run on batteries, so you need to replace them periodically. Most include override keys as backup. The risk is that the keypad electronics could be damaged during a fire, though the fire seal usually protects internal components.

Biometric fingerprint scanners provide the fastest access and eliminate the need to remember codes. They store multiple fingerprints so family members can all access the safe. The main concern is recognition reliability, which varies between models and users.

Capacity and Size Guidance

Think about what you plan to store now and in the future. A safe that feels spacious today may be cramped in two years as you add documents and valuables. Our team recommends buying 20 to 30 percent more capacity than you think you need.

For document storage, make sure the safe interior accommodates letter-size paper lying flat. Some compact safes only fit documents standing on edge, which can damage papers over time. If you store binders, measure them before choosing a safe.

Bolt-Down Importance: Why Weight Is Not Enough

A safe that is not bolted down is a portable target. Even a heavy safe can be moved by determined thieves with a hand truck. Forum users on r/homedefense repeatedly emphasize that bolting down is the single most important security step after choosing a quality safe.

All the safes in our roundup include bolt-down hardware or pre-drilled mounting holes. Use them. Bolt into concrete if possible, or into floor joists if mounting on wood. A safe bolted to the structure of your home is dramatically harder to steal than one sitting loose, regardless of its weight.

FAQs

Which brand of fireproof safe is considered the best?

SentrySafe is widely considered the most trusted brand for fireproof safes, with UL-classified fire ratings and ETL-verified waterproofing across their product line. Amazon Basics also produces highly rated safes with certified fire and water protection. For premium 2-hour fire protection, Hollon is frequently recommended by safe professionals.

What is the longest rated fireproof safe?

Residential fireproof safes typically max out at 2 hours of fire protection at 1700 degrees Fahrenheit. Hollon produces 2-hour fire-rated safes designed for extended fire exposure. Most home safes offer 30-minute to 1-hour ratings, which is sufficient for the majority of residential fire scenarios where response times are under 20 minutes.

Do fireproof safes actually work when a house burns down?

Certified fireproof safes do work, but their effectiveness depends on the fire rating and duration. A UL-classified 1-hour safe can protect paper documents through most house fires. However, no residential safe is guaranteed to survive a total loss fire that burns for hours at extreme temperatures. For maximum protection, choose a safe with both fire and waterproof ratings, since firefighting water causes secondary damage.

Will money survive in a fireproof safe?

Paper currency can survive in a UL Class 350 fireproof safe, which keeps interior temperatures below 350 degrees Fahrenheit. Paper burns at approximately 451 degrees, so the Class 350 rating provides a safety margin. However, for maximum protection of cash, store it in a waterproof bag inside the safe to guard against water damage from firefighting efforts.

What is the difference between fireproof and fire resistant?

Fireproof typically refers to safes with certified fire ratings from UL or ETL, tested to withstand specific temperatures for specific durations. Fire resistant is a broader term that may indicate some level of heat protection without independent certification. Always look for safes with UL or ETL certifications rather than relying on fire resistant labeling alone, since unverified claims may not reflect actual performance.
